Here is my goal 1. I have only one ID send from the server with list of string separated comma this how it look like: ID=1, names=blue,red,green,yellow 2. This is my attempt: 2.1 i try to change the names to arrays by using this code
$myString = "Red,Blue,Black";
$myArray = explode(',', $myString);
2.2 and i try my insertion like this:
$sql="INSERT INTO `cat_interest`(`id`,`categories`) VALUES (1,'".$myArray["categories"]."'";
if (!$result = $mysqli->query($sql)){
$message = array('Message' => 'insert fail');
echo json_encode($message);
}else{
$message = array('Message' => 'new record inserted');
echo json_encode($tempArray);
}

This is what i want to achieve below
TABLE
ID Categories
1 RED
1 Blue
1 Black
after insertion
Please help i don't know what i doing wrong
While that SQL is invalid, you never close the
values
. Explode also doesn't build an associated array.A rough example of how you could build a valid SQL statement would be
Demo: https://eval.in/587840
When in doubt about how an array in constructed use
print_r
orvar_dump
. When having an issue with a query in mysqli use error reporting, http://php.net/manual/en/mysqli.error.php.Also in your current usage you aren't open to SQL injections but if
$myString
comes from user input, or your DB you could be. You should look into using parameterized queries; http://php.net/manual/en/mysqli.quickstart.prepared-statements.php.
